What is MCP (Model Context Protocol)?

MCP is a protocol for exposing tools and data to AI models in a standard way. An MCP server offers tools an agent can call; pairing MCP with x402 lets an MCP server charge per tool call in USDC.

MCP standardises how an agent discovers and calls a tool; x402 standardises how it pays for that call. Together they let an MCP server author monetise individual tool invocations without inventing a billing system.
